The Independent National Electoral Commission (INEC) has reaffirmed its commitment to impartial enforcement of electoral regulations, issuing a clear directive to the People’s Democratic Party leadership regarding strict compliance with established procedures.
Chairman of the commission, Professor Mahmood Yakubu stated this today when high powered delegation from the Peoples Democratic Party (PDP), led by Acting National Chairman Ambassador Umar Damagum, paid a formal visit at the commission’s headquarters in Abuja on Tuesday.
The meeting sought to resolve regulatory uncertainties affecting the opposition party through direct consultation with the electoral body.
Responding to their request, Professor Yakubu reaffirmed INEC’s commitment to its statutory responsibilities, stating, “Our role is to ensure that the rules are followed.”
Following the preliminary formalities, discussions moved into a private session where substantive dialogue commenced between PDP representatives and INEC officials regarding collaborative solutions.”
